Abstract We show that the (torsional) nonrelativistic string sigma models on R × S 2 can be mapped into deformed Rosochatius like integrable models in one dimension. We also explore the associated Hamiltonian constrained structure by introducing appropriate Dirac brackets. These results show some solid evidence of the underlying integrable structure in the nonrelativistic sector of the gauge/string duality.
